Inspur Digital Enterprise Technology Limited (“Inspur Digi Ent.”) announced that the English and Chinese versions of its latest circular—containing the Notice of Annual General Meeting and the accompanying proxy form—are now available on both the company website (www.inspur.com) and the HKExnews portal (www.hkexnews.hk).
The company confirmed that, pursuant to the Hong Kong Stock Exchange’s paperless listing regime (effective 31 December 2023), all future corporate communications will be disseminated electronically. Non-registered shareholders are therefore required to provide functional email addresses to their intermediary institutions (banks, brokers, custodians, nominees or HKSCC Nominees Ltd.) to ensure timely receipt of publication notifications.
Shareholders who prefer hard-copy documents may complete and return the enclosed reply form to the Hong Kong share registrar, Computershare Hong Kong Investor Services Ltd., at 17M Floor, Hopewell Centre, 183 Queen’s Road East, Wan Chai, Hong Kong, using the pre-paid mailing label. Alternatively, a scanned and signed form can be emailed to inspur.ecom@computershare.com.hk. The reply form is also downloadable from HKExnews.
Until a valid email address is provided via intermediaries, affected investors will not receive electronic alerts and must proactively consult the company and HKExnews websites for updates.
